A little something I was musing over earlier today....

How do we define God's goodness?

Do we:

A) Study the Scriptures to learn of God's ways and goodness?

or

B) Decide what goodness is and then apply that to God when we read the Scriptures?

Now I am sure everyone here is jumping on, "A - of course!"

But do we? Do we really?

If you are claiming "A" right now - let me ask you . . . . how has your understanding of goodness been changed by reading the Scripture?

So this is the challenge:

I'd like to see postings of Scriptures that show what God's goodness is. (Now, I don't mean posting, "The Lord is good" - because that doesn't explain what goodness is, what it looks like, how it operates. This is what I want to see.)

wow Neb! There's so many scriptures. However, to pick just one - how bout this one?

2Ch 16:9 For the eyes of the LORD run to and fro throughout the whole earth, to shew himself strong in the behalf of [them] whose heart [is] perfect toward him.

Now how special is that? The scripture doesn't say to show Himself strong in that particular person, or those living over there - but to those "whose heart is perfect toward Him." In other words, for the true worshipper of Christ. For the weak, He is strong. I think to champion for the weak is an example of goodness.
